Output 56f6ba8c287f25a330f65dc2ecdb4c81ce7ab883062393ffaf31b6fd256975e3:0

value
1142254
script pubkey
OP_0 OP_PUSHBYTES_20 8e2ef769e6ecd3420b440739531d20441174ec68
address
bc1q3ch0w60xanf5yz6yquu4x8fqgsghfmrgtyhs2d
transaction
56f6ba8c287f25a330f65dc2ecdb4c81ce7ab883062393ffaf31b6fd256975e3
spent
true